Hi All, I am new to sas and I was trying to achieve such thing: here is the dataset: PERMNO EVTDATE first_event inter_event 10001 8/1/11 1 0 10001 4/2/12 0 1 10002 7/6/98 1 0 10002 10/27/98 0 1 10011 11/13/95 1 0 10011 5/28/96 0 1 10011 5/29/96 0 1 10016 12/9/99 1 0 10016 5/3/00 0 1 10020 4/6/87 1 0 10020 10/21/87 0 1 10020 12/11/87 0 1 10020 4/17/90 1 0 10020 4/24/90 0 1 10028 8/17/99 1 0 10028 3/3/00 0 1 10028 7/14/06 1 0 10028 5/10/07 0 1 I would like to create another column call program and the column will state as: PERMNO EVTDATE first_event inter_event define a program, and numbers of event in the group 10001 8/1/11 1 0 2 10001 4/2/12 0 1 2 10002 7/6/98 1 0 2 10002 10/27/98 0 1 2 10011 11/13/95 1 0 3 10011 5/28/96 0 1 3 10011 5/29/96 0 1 3 10016 12/9/99 1 0 2 10016 5/3/00 0 1 2 10020 4/6/87 1 0 3 10020 10/21/87 0 1 3 10020 12/11/87 0 1 3 10020 4/17/90 1 0 2 10020 4/24/90 0 1 2 10028 8/17/99 1 0 2 10028 3/3/00 0 1 2 10028 7/14/06 1 0 2 10028 5/10/07 0 1 2 let say for permno 10001, there are two obs and they form a program and the program has two event in a row, so it will be definded as 2 for each of the two obs. Thank you so much for your help! Appreciated, Zhongda
... View more